Ann Storck Center will host its 28th Annual Celebrity Chefs event on April 26, 2024, featuring tastings from top South Florida restaurants, breweries, and bakeries. The event raises awareness and funds to support the center's programs for individ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ities.

Moulin Rouge! The Musical, debuted in Boston in 2018, and seems like an incredibly logical adaptation of a wildly successful musical film. The stage version, showing at PPAC through December 31, hews very closely to the film in terms of plot and the bigger musical numbers, but also adds some new songs and showcases some exceptional sets and lighting that really make this production feel new on the stage. While jukebox musicals can feel tedious, this is a refreshing re-envisioning that sparkles with well-chosen songs and outstanding vocal performances.

Outcry Theatre presents Martin McDonagh's 'The Pillowman' at the Stone Cottage at the Addison Theatre Centre. This dark and suspenseful play follows a writer in a totalitarian state who faces a ruthless interrogation. Don't miss this powerful and provocative production. Contains violence, adult content, and explicit language. Recommended for ages 16 and up.
